Transaction e8901b9359cc8b8c69d52abb59f8e346f1c40324e9aa62243cad203a6fa85770
1 Input
1 Output
-
e8901b9359cc8b8c69d52abb59f8e346f1c40324e9aa62243cad203a6fa85770:0
- value
- 156484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a7ec27924bb4a67698a8105bb40e6b2942129dd OP_EQUAL
- address
- 39wWbDxGXviF1Y9fxkfqcsbL9e6v4pZxtk